There is conflicitng information on French Consulate Websites regarding requirement of Transit Visas.
- French consulate in NY says that if layover is greater than 6 hrs than you should apply for transit/short stay visa
- Chicago consulate doesnt mention anything like that and says that Indian Nationals dont need an **Airport** Transit Visa if they have a valid US visa.
I called the consulates and no one is clarifying anything. One of them rudely asked me only to contact the consulate than has jurisdiction over my location. I am very worried and confused.
Would be very helpful if anyone who traveled Delhi-Paris-US post their experiences.
More importantly if their layover was more than 6 hrs.
